Output 34591ab6040af3fe5edf873636981cdcd6029864c9de232b961e8d9ee9a10c05:1

value
5119600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e34d80970ad95cc98aee55558f12a2e0538af3b OP_EQUALVERIFY OP_CHECKSIG
address
1DxvFu62cqhd9LwAKjehoiENDQWx5r344d
transaction
34591ab6040af3fe5edf873636981cdcd6029864c9de232b961e8d9ee9a10c05
confirmations
299529
spent
true